#111cee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#111cee is composed of 6.7% red, 11%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 237 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 50%. #111cee color hex could be obtained by blending #2238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#111cee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#111cee has RGB values of R:17, G:28,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.88,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1121518.

Shades and Tints of #111cee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010212 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#111cee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7d82 is the less saturated color, while #0713f8 is the most saturated one.
